What are some common challenges faced by engineers working with Xilinx FPGAs?

Engineers working with Xilinx FPGAs often encounter challenges such as optimizing hardware designs for resource efficiency, managing complex timing constraints, and debugging intricate HDL code. Keeping up with frequent updates to Xilinx toolchains and integrating with different hardware and software platforms can also present learning curves. Collaboration with software and systems engineers is common, requiring clear communication and flexible problem-solving. Overcoming these challenges not only improves technical proficiency but also prepares engineers for more advanced roles within hardware or embedded systems development.

What is a Xilinx job?

A Xilinx job typically involves working with field-programmable gate arrays (FPGAs), system-on-chip (SoC) designs, and adaptable computing solutions. Xilinx, now part of AMD, specializes in hardware design, embedded systems, and software development for industries like telecommunications, automotive, and data centers. Roles at Xilinx may include FPGA design engineers, embedded software developers, and verification engineers. Employees often work with programming languages like VHDL, Verilog, and high-level synthesis tools to optimize performance and scalability.

Job Summary:
Identifies opportunities for business expansion in support of the customer sales strategy for supplier AMD (Xilinx). Develops and maintains the business relationship by providing solutions for the company and its defined supplier(s) in a product line, to achieve the identified strategy and business financial objectives.
Principal Responsibilities:
  • Qualify new opportunities through a combination of research and customer interactions.
  • Understand the customer's business model, cost constraints, design goals, and decision criteria.
  • Develop win strategies that leverage unique AMD (Xilinx) technology to differentiate the customers' end product.
  • Determine the competitive landscape and effectively position AMD solutions.
  • Present solutions that align customer requirements with AMD's industry leading devices, tools, IP, and partner ecosystem.
  • Negotiate customer commitment to adopt AMD (Xilinx) solutions
  • Collaborate with Avnet technical and sales teams to maximize Avnet's impact with the customer.
  • Track and report metrics that measure and improve sales performance
  • Work with AMD (Xilinx) marketing and factory experts to improve their product offering.
  • Develop, maintain, and grow Avnet's relationship as technology partner with both customers and AMD (Xilinx).
